Course Content

• Process Control Fundamentals
• Advanced Process Control Strategies (including Model Predictive Control)
• Instrumentation and Sensors for Process Control
• Process Control System Design and Implementation
• Programmable Logic Controllers (PLCs) and their Application in Process Control
• Industrial Communication Networks (Fieldbuses and Industrial Ethernet)
• Process Safety and Emergency Shutdown Systems
• Process Control System Troubleshooting and Maintenance
• Regulatory Compliance and Process Control (Safety Instrumented Systems - SIS)
• Data Acquisition and Process Monitoring using SCADA systems

Career path

Job Role Description
Senior Process Control Engineer (UK) Leads process control system design and implementation, ensuring optimal efficiency and safety in manufacturing environments. Requires expertise in advanced process control and automation.
Process Control Systems Specialist Specializes in the maintenance and troubleshooting of process control systems, applying deep technical knowledge to resolve operational issues.
Automation Engineer - Process Control Designs, installs and commissions automation systems within process control frameworks, optimizing production and reducing downtime.
Control Systems Technician (Certified) Provides technical support for process control systems, performing routine maintenance, fault diagnostics and repairs, ensuring compliance with safety standards.
